Utilize este identificador para referenciar este registo:
http://elartu.tntu.edu.ua/handle/lib/52768| Título: | Компʼютерна система контролю активності мʼязів людини в реальному часі |
| Outros títulos: | Computer system for real-time monitoring of human muscle activity |
| Autor: | Логин, Роман Тарасович Lohyn, Roman |
| Affiliation: | Тернопільський національний технічний університет імені Івана Пулюя Ternopil Ivan Puluj National Technical University |
| Bibliographic reference (2015): | Логин Р.Т. Компʼютерна система контролю активності мʼязів людини в реальному часі : кваліфікаційна робота на здобуття ступеня бакалавр: спец. 123 — комп’ютерна інженерія / наук.кер. А.М. Луцків. — Тернопіль: ТНТУ, 2026. — 69 с. |
| Bibliographic description (International): | Lohyn R. Computer system for real-time monitoring of human muscle activity : Bachelor Thesis „123 — Computer Engineering“ / Roman Lohyn - Ternopil, TNTU, 2026 – 69 p. |
| Data: | 17-Jun-2026 |
| Submitted date: | 24-Jun-2026 |
| Date of entry: | 26-Jun-2026 |
| Editora: | Тернопільський національний технічний університет імені Івана Пулюя |
| Country (code): | UA |
| Place of the edition/event: | Тернопільський національний технічний університет імені Івана Пулюя |
| Supervisor: | Луцків, Андрій Мирославович Lutskiv, Andriy |
| Committee members: | Стоянов, Юрій Миколайович Stoianiv, Yurii |
| UDC: | 004.3 |
| Palavras-chave: | комп’ютерна система електроміографічний сигнал активність м’язів реальний час ESP32 computer system electromyographic signal muscle activity real time |
| Number of pages: | 69 |
| Resumo: | У кваліфікаційній роботі розроблено комп’ютерну систему контролю активності м’язів людини в реальному часі. Проаналізовано особливості електроміографічних сигналів, методи поверхневої реєстрації м’язової активності та підходи до первинного аналізу біоелектричних сигналів. Обґрунтовано доцільність створення апаратно-програмного комплексу, який дозволяє спостерігати зміну м’язової активності у реальному часі без використання складного медичного обладнання.
Для реалізації системи обрано сенсорний модуль MyoWare Muscle Sensor, одноразові поверхневі електроди типу Ag/AgCl та мікроконтролер ESP32. Розроблено апаратну архітектуру системи, схему підключення ЕМГ-сенсора до мікроконтролера та програмне забезпечення для зчитування, передавання, приймання й обробки сигналу.
Програма персонального комп’ютера забезпечує відображення ЕМГ-сигналу у вигляді графіка в реальному часі, розрахунок поточного, середнього, максимального та середньоквадратичного значення сигналу, а також запис результатів у CSV-файл для подальшого аналізу. The qualification thesis develops a computer system for real-time monitoring of human muscle activity. The features of electromyographic signals, methods of surface registration of muscle activity, and approaches to the primary analysis of bioelectrical signals are analyzed. The feasibility of creating a hardware-software complex that allows observing changes in muscle activity in real time without the use of complex medical equipment is substantiated. To implement the system, the MyoWare Muscle Sensor module, disposable Ag/AgCl surface electrodes, and the ESP32 microcontroller were selected. The hardware architecture of the system, the connection scheme of the EMG sensor to the microcontroller, and software for signal acquisition, transmission, reception, and processing were developed. The personal computer program provides real-time visualization of the EMG signal as a graph, calculation of the current, average, maximum, and root mean square values of the signal, as well as recording the results to a CSV file for further analysis. |
| Content: | ВСТУП 8 РОЗДІЛ 1 АНАЛІЗ ПІДХОДІВ ТА ВИМОГ ДО СИСТЕМ КОНТРОЛЮ АКТИВНОСТІ МʼЯЗІВ ЛЮДИНИ В РЕАЛЬНОМУ ЧАСІ 9 1.1 Особливості електроміографічних сигналів як джерела інформації про м’язову активність людини 9 1.2 Аналіз методів реєстрації та первинного аналізу біоелектричних сигналів м’язів 13 РОЗДІЛ 2 ПРОЄКТУВАННЯ КОМПʼЮТЕРНОЇ СИСТЕМИ КОНТРОЛЮ АКТИВНОСТІ МʼЯЗІВ ЛЮДИНИ В РЕАЛЬНОМУ ЧАСІ 20 2.1 Побудова архітектура системи контролю активності м’язів на апаратному рівні 20 2.2 Обґрунтування вибору сенсорного модуля для реєстрації ЕМГ-сигналу 24 2.3 Вибір електродів та обґрунтування способу їх розміщення 28 2.4 Обґрунтування вибору мікроконтролера для зчитування ЕМГ-сигналу 31 2.5 Проєктування схеми підключення ЕМГ-сенсора до мікроконтролера 35 РОЗДІЛ 3 ПРОГРАМНЕ ЗАБЕЗПЕЧЕННЯ СИСТЕМИ КОНТРОЛЮ АКТИВНОСТІ М’ЯЗІВ ЛЮДИНИ 38 3.1 Структура програмного забезпечення системи 38 3.2 Реалізація програми ESP32 для зчитування ЕМГ-сигналу 43 3.3 Розроблення програмного модуля приймання та попередньої обробки ЕМГ-даних на ПК 46 3.4 Реалізація інтерфейсу користувача для візуалізації ЕМГ-сигналу 52 РОЗДІЛ 4 БЕЗПЕКА ЖИТТЄДІЯЛЬНОСТІ, ОСНОВИ ОХОРОНИ ПРАЦІ 59 4.1 Фізіологічний вплив факторів існування на життєдіяльність людини 59 4.2 Характеристика небезпечних зон обладнання та розробка заходів безпеки 62 ВИСНОВКИ 66 СПИСОК ВИКОРИСТАНИХ ДЖЕРЕЛ 67 Додаток A Технічне завдання |
| URI: | http://elartu.tntu.edu.ua/handle/lib/52768 |
| Copyright owner: | © Логин Роман Тарасович, 2026 © Lohyn Roman, 2026 |
| References (Ukraine): | Жаровський Р.О., Луцик Н.С., Осухівська Г.М., ПаламЛуцків А., Лупенко С., Пасічник В. Паралельні та розподілені обчислення. Навчальний посібник. Львів: Видавництво «Магнолія 2006», 2024. 566 с.ар А.М., Тиш Є.В. Методичні вказівки до виконання кваліфікаційної роботи бакалавра, розроблені у відповідності з освітньою програмою «Комп’ютерна інженерія» першого (бакалаврського) рівня вищої освіти за спеціальністю 123 «Комп’ютерна інженерія» галузі знань 12 «Інформаційні технології». Тернопіль: ТНТУ, 2024. 39 с. Паламар М.І., Стрембіцький М.О., Паламар А.М. Проектування комп’ютеризованих вимірювальних систем і комплексів. Навчальний посібник. Тернопіль: ТНТУ. 2019. 150 с. Павловський О.М. Мікроконтролери та мікропроцесорна техніка: лабораторний практикум. Київ: КПІ ім. Ігоря Сікорського, 2021. 104 с. Денисюк В.О., Цирульник С.М. Мікропроцесорні системи управління: навч. посіб. Вінниця: ВНАУ, 2021. 204 с. Цирульник С.М., Азаров О.Д., Крупельницький Л.В., Трояновська Т.І. Мікропроцесорна техніка: навч. посіб. Вінниця: ВНТУ, 2017. 143 с. Сокол Є.І., Домнін І.Ф., Рисований О.М., Замаруєв В.В., Єресько О.В. Спеціалізовані мікроконтролерні системи. Теорія і практика: підручник. Харків: НТУ «ХПІ», 2007. 252 с. Клименко І.А., Таранюк В.А., Ткаченко В.В., Каплунов А.В. Мікропроцесорні системи. Частина 1. Програмування для процесора Cortex M4: навч. посіб. Київ: КПІ ім. Ігоря Сікорського, 2022. 100 с. Програмування вбудованих систем: навч. посіб. Кропивницький: ЦНТУ, 2023. 185 с. Нікітчук А.В. Програмування вбудованих систем Інтернету речей: навч. посіб. Запоріжжя: ЗНУ, 2024. 140 с. Рисований О.М., Грушенко М.В. Цифрові пристрої та мікропроцесори. Архітектура та програмне забезпечення: навч. посіб. Харків: ХУПС, 2015. 384 с. Surface Electromyography: Physiology, Engineering, and Applications / ed. by R. Merletti, D. Farina. Hoboken: Wiley-IEEE Press, 2016. 592 p. SparkFun Electronics. Getting Started with the MyoWare 2.0 Muscle Sensor Ecosystem. URL: https://learn.sparkfun.com/tutorials/getting-started-with-the-myoware-20-muscle-sensor-ecosystem (дата звернення: 04.06.2026 р.). SparkFun Electronics. MyoWare 2.0 Muscle Sensor. URL: https://www.sparkfun.com/myoware-2-0-muscle-sensor.html (дата звернення: 04.06.2026 р.). Espressif Systems. ESP32-WROOM-32 Datasheet. URL: https://www.espressif.com/sites/default/files/documentation/esp32-wroom-32_data sheet_en.pdf (дата звернення: 04.06.2026 р.). Espressif Systems. ESP32 Technical Reference Manual. URL: https://www.espressif.com/sites/default/files/documentation/esp32_technical_reference_manual_en.pdf (дата звернення: 04.06.2026 р.). Антонюк В.І., Луцик Н.С., Паламар А.М. Комп’ютеризована IoT-система для аналізу споживання електроенергії у житлових приміщеннях. Актуальні задачі сучасних технологій : збірник тез доповідей ХIV міжнародної науково-практичної конференції молодих учених та студентів (Тернопіль, 11-12 грудня 2025 року), Тернопіль: ФОП Паляниця В. А., 2025. С. 225. Voloshchuk A., Velychko D., Osukhivska H., Palamar A. Computer system for energy distribution in conditions of electricity shortage using artificial intelligence. CEUR Workshop Proceedings, 2nd International Workshop on Computer Information Technologies in Industry 4.0 (CITI 2024), Ternopil, Ukraine, June 12-14, 2024. Vol. 3742 P. 66-75. Tysh Ie. Approach And Method Of Evaluation Of The General Reliability Indicator Of Computer Systems. International Scientific Journal Computer Systems And Information Technologies. Khmelnytskyi : Khmelnytskyi National University №3. 2021.P.74-80. Palamar A., Palamar M., Osukhivska H. Real-time Health Monitoring Computer System Based on Internet of Medical Things. CEUR Workshop Proceedings, 3rd International Workshop on Information Technologies: Theoretical and Applied Problems (ITTAP 2023), Ternopil, Ukraine, Opole, Poland, November 22–24, 2023. Vol. 3628. P. 106-115. Yatsyshyn V., Pastukh O., Palamar A., Zharovskyy R. Technology of relational database management systems performance evaluation during computer systems design. Scientific Journal of TNTU, Ternopil, Ukraine, 2023. Vol. 109, No 1. P. 54–65. Arduino. Arduino IDE Documentation. URL: https://docs.arduino.cc/software/ide/ (дата звернення: 04.06.2026 р.). Espressif Systems. Arduino Core for ESP32 Documentation. URL: https://docs.espressif.com/projects/arduino-esp32/en/latest/ (дата звернення: 04.06.2026 р.). Python Software Foundation. Python 3 Documentation. URL: https://docs.python.org/3/ (дата звернення: 04.06.2026 р.). pySerial. pySerial Documentation. URL: https://pyserial.readthedocs.io/en/latest/ (дата звернення: 04.06.2026 р.). NumPy Developers. NumPy Documentation. URL: https://numpy.org/doc/stable/ (дата звернення: 04.06.2026 р.). Matplotlib Developers. Matplotlib Documentation. URL: https://matplotlib.org/stable/contents.html (дата звернення: 04.06.2026 р.). Катренко Л.А., Катренко А.В. Охорона праці в галузі комп’ютинґу. Львів: Магнолія-2006, 2012. 544 с. Методичні вказівки для написання розділу «Безпека життєдіяльності, основи охорони праці» в кваліфікаційних роботах здобувачів освітнього рівня «бакалавр». Для студентів всіх форм навчання, рівень вищої освіти перший (бакалаврський) / укл.: О.Я. Гурик, І.Б. Окіпний. Тернопіль: ТНТУ імені Івана Пулюя, 2021. 20 с. |
| Aparece nas colecções: | 123 — Комп’ютерна інженерія, F7 Комп’ютерна інженерія (бакалаври) |
Ficheiros deste registo:
| Ficheiro | Descrição | Tamanho | Formato | |
|---|---|---|---|---|
| Roman_Lohyn.pdf | 3,3 MB | Adobe PDF | Ver/Abrir |
Todos os registos no repositório estão protegidos por leis de copyright, com todos os direitos reservados.
Ferramentas administrativas